摘要
A non-human chimeric mammal M4 having long-term stable xenogeneic hematopoietic cells, is obtained by doubly transplanting a mammal M1, the hematopoietic cells of which have been substantially suppressed or destroyed, with hematopoietic cells from at least two different sources, at least one of these sources being hematopoietic cells originating in a mammal M3 of a species other than that of mammal M1, preferably human, and at least a second of these sources being hematopoietic cells originating from a mammal M2, of a species other than that of M3, preferably of the same species as M1, having a genetically-determined hematopoietic deficiency. In particular, a chimeric mouse having long term stable human B and T cells was obtained by double engraftment of human bone marrow cells and of bone marrow cells derived from a mouse with severe combined immunodeficiency (SCID).
